Salon Glow & Spa
2949 Randolph Ave Ste B
Costa Mesa, CA 92626
Tropic Life, founded by Janice Landrum in 1979, is a leading plantscaping company based in Costa Mesa, California. Known for its expertise in interior plantscaping, the company has earned a reputation as one of the most trusted providers in Southern California.
The team at Tropic Life comprises skilled professionals across various disciplines, including architecture, design, and business development. Their passionate approach to enhancing indoor environments showcases their commitment to creating vibrant and sustainable plant-filled spaces.
Generated from the website
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.